22 days ago I put 24 barnyard mix hatching eggs in the incubator. Then, about 2 days after that I put 15 Cream Legbar eggs in the incubator. Unfortunately it looked like only one of the Cream Legbar eggs developed 😞. I left 4 other CL eggs in there that looked like they might still have some hope left but I’m pretty sure they don’t. All the barnyard mix eggs were developing :woot, so I had 29 eggs left. I’m currently away from home, so my friends are taking care of my chickens. They went to check on the incubator yesterday and found some chicks! Yesterday they said that 15 had hatched and that there are still 14 eggs left. Nice …. What kind of incubator do u have ?? What’s a good brand that u have used
The incubator that I use is a Hova Bator Egg Incubator 1602N with Circulated Air Fan Kit. It works really well for me and I haven’t had any problems with it. I got it since I was hatching big batches of quail eggs and I needed an incubator that could hatch a bigger amount of eggs.
